Understanding the Ford F150 Exhaust System Components

The Ford F150 Exhaust System is a complex network of components that work together to ensure efficient and effective performance. Understanding these components is crucial for any F150 owner or enthusiast. Let’s dive into the key elements that make up this essential system:

Main Exhaust Manifold

The main exhaust manifold, also known as the header, is responsible for collecting and channeling the exhaust gases away from the engine cylinders. It plays a vital role in optimizing the engine’s performance and enhancing fuel efficiency. Made from durable materials like stainless steel, the main exhaust manifold provides strength and corrosion resistance, ensuring a long-lasting system.

Catalytic Converter

The catalytic converter is an integral part of the Ford F150 Exhaust System, designed to reduce harmful emissions. Through a series of chemical reactions, it converts harmful pollutants into less harmful substances before releasing them into the atmosphere. This helps to minimize environmental impact and ensures compliance with emission regulations. The catalytic converter is typically made of precious metals, such as platinum, palladium, and rhodium, that facilitate these chemical reactions.

Examining the Exhaust System Diagram: A Comprehensive Insight

When it comes to understanding your vehicle’s exhaust system, a diagram can be immensely helpful in visualizing the intricate components and their functions. Let’s take a deep dive into the various elements that make up this crucial system:

The Exhaust Manifold:

This component is responsible for collecting exhaust gases from each cylinder and directing them towards the catalytic converter. With its unique design, it ensures that the exhaust gases flow smoothly and efficiently.

The Catalytic Converter:

Located between the exhaust manifold and the muffler, the catalytic converter plays a vital role in reducing harmful emissions. Its core task is to convert harmful gases, such as carbon monoxide and nitrogen oxides, into less harmful compounds through chemical reactions.

The Muffler:

A key component in limiting engine noise, the muffler acts as a silencer by reducing sound waves produced during the exhaust process. It consists of a series of chambers that contain sound-deadening materials designed to absorb and dissipate noise, ensuring a quieter ride.

The Exhaust Pipe:

Connecting all the components together, the exhaust pipe is responsible for effectively channeling exhaust gases from the engine all the way to the tailpipe while maintaining optimal flow and minimizing backpressure. It’s important to ensure the exhaust pipe remains intact and free from leaks to prevent issues like reduced power output and increased emissions.

Q&A

Q: What is the purpose of an exhaust system diagram for a Ford F150?
A: An exhaust system diagram for a Ford F150 serves as a visual representation of the various components that make up the vehicle’s exhaust system. It helps understand how the system works and how different parts interact with each other.

Q: What does an exhaust system do?
A: The exhaust system in a Ford F150 serves multiple functions. Firstly, it channels the harmful gases produced during the combustion process out of the engine. Additionally, it reduces engine noise and helps regulate the overall performance and fuel efficiency of the vehicle.

Q: What are the main components of a typical exhaust system?
A: The main components of a typical exhaust system for a Ford F150 include the exhaust manifold, catalytic converter, muffler, resonator, tailpipe, and various pipes and clamps. Each component plays a crucial role in the overall functioning of the system.

Q: How does an exhaust system diagram help in understanding the system?
A: An exhaust system diagram provides a clear visual representation of how the various components are connected within the system. This helps enthusiasts, technicians, and car owners to understand the flow of gases, the placement of components, and the overall design of the system.

Q: Can an exhaust system diagram help in troubleshooting issues?
A: Yes, an exhaust system diagram can be a valuable tool when troubleshooting issues. By visually identifying the different parts and their connections, one can more easily locate a potential problem area and diagnose issues related to leaks, blockages, or damage.

Q: Are there different variations of exhaust system diagrams for Ford F150 models?
A: Yes, variations of exhaust system diagrams may exist depending on the specific model and year of the Ford F150. Different generations or trim levels might have slight variations in exhaust system design, so it is essential to refer to the correct diagram for accurate understanding.

Q: Where can one find an exhaust system diagram for a Ford F150?
A: A Ford F150 exhaust system diagram can usually be found in the vehicle’s official service manual. Additionally, car enthusiasts and owners’ forums, as well as online automotive resources, may also provide the diagrams for reference.

Q: Can one modify or upgrade their Ford F150 exhaust system using the diagram?
A: Yes, an exhaust system diagram can be a useful resource for those interested in modifying or upgrading their Ford F150’s exhaust system. By visualizing the original design, one can plan and implement modifications, such as changing the muffler, adding performance headers, or installing a more efficient catalytic converter.

Q: How important is it to consider local emissions regulations when making modifications?
A: It is crucial to consider and comply with local emissions regulations when modifying the exhaust system of a Ford F150 or any vehicle. Certain modifications, particularly those that affect emissions controls, may be illegal or could result in failing emissions tests, depending on local regulations.
